import unittest
import glob
import fileinput
import os
import re
class PackageTest(unittest.TestCase):
@classmethod
def setUpClass(cls):
cls.test_dir = os.path.dirname(os.path.abspath(__file__))
cls.package_dir = os.path.dirname(cls.test_dir)
cls.source_dir = os.path.join(cls.package_dir, 'elementpath/')
cls.missing_debug = re.compile(r"(\bimport\s+pdb\b|\bpdb\s*\.\s*set_trace\(\s*\)|\bprint\s*\()")
cls.get_version = re.compile(r"(?:\bversion|__version__)(?:\s*=\s*)(\'[^\']*\'|\"[^\"]*\")")
def test_missing_debug_statements(self):
message = "\nFound a debug missing statement at line %d of file %r: %r"
filename = None
for line in fileinput.input(glob.glob(os.path.join(self.source_dir, '*.py'))):
if fileinput.isfirstline():
filename = os.path.basename(fileinput.filename())
lineno = fileinput.filelineno()
match = self.missing_debug.search(line)
self.assertIsNone(match, message % (lineno, filename, match.group(0) if match else None))
def test_version_matching(self):
message = "\nFound a different version at line %d of file %r: %r (maybe %r)."
files = [
os.path.join(self.source_dir, '__init__.py'),
os.path.join(self.package_dir, 'setup.py'),
]
version = filename = None
for line in fileinput.input(files):
if fileinput.isfirstline():
filename = fileinput.filename()
lineno = fileinput.filelineno()
match = self.get_version.search(line)
if match is not None:
if version is None:
version = match.group(1).strip('\'\"')
else:
self.assertTrue(
version == match.group(1).strip('\'\"'),
message % (lineno, filename, match.group(1).strip('\'\"'), version)
)
if __name__ == '__main__':
unittest.main()
